The truth is, many businesses today are facing the same challenges. High-pressure workloads, long working hours, and the demands of always being “switched on” often leave employees running on empty. When people are tired, stressed, and struggling with unhealthy habits, their performance and wellbeing naturally suffer. What often gets overlooked is the wider impact this has on organisations: lower productivity, higher absenteeism, presenteeism, and ultimately greater staff turnover. Burnout is not just an individual problem – it’s a business problem.

At the same time, there’s a real shift in what employees expect from their employers. People want to feel that their wellbeing matters. In fact, many employees say they are more likely to stay with an organisation that takes their health seriously and provides support in this area. This means that creating a culture of wellness is not just a “nice to have”, it’s essential for attracting and retaining top talent in competitive sectors.
